A website is a critical asset for any business, serving as your online storefront and a key touchpoint for customers. However, launching a website is just the beginning. Regular maintenance is essential to ensure it remains secure, functional, and effective. Here's why website maintenance should be a priority and how it benefits your business.
1. Enhance Security Against Threats
Websites are prime targets for hackers, with vulnerabilities in outdated software or plugins being common entry points. Regular maintenance includes updating your content management system (CMS), themes, and plugins to patch security flaws. Additionally, implementing strong security measures like SSL certificates and monitoring for suspicious activity helps protect your site and customer data.
2. Improve Performance and User Experience
A slow or glitchy website can drive visitors away. Maintenance tasks like optimizing images, cleaning up databases, and removing unused code keep your site running smoothly. Regular testing ensures that forms, links, and interactive elements work as intended, providing a seamless experience that encourages users to stay and engage with your content.
3. Boost Search Engine Rankings
Search engines like Google favor websites that are regularly updated and free of errors. Broken links, outdated content, or slow load times can hurt your SEO performance. By performing routine maintenance, such as fixing 404 errors, updating meta tags, and refreshing content, you can maintain or improve your search rankings and attract more organic traffic.
4. Ensure Compatibility with New Technologies
The digital landscape evolves rapidly, with new browsers, devices, and technologies emerging constantly. Regular maintenance ensures your website remains compatible with the latest standards. For example, updating your site to support new browser features or ensuring responsiveness on the latest smartphones keeps your site accessible to all users.
5. Keep Content Fresh and Relevant
Outdated content can make your business appear unprofessional or irrelevant. Regular maintenance includes updating blog posts, product descriptions, and other content to reflect current offerings, promotions, or industry trends. Fresh content not only engages visitors but also signals to search engines that your site is active, boosting your visibility.
